Diablo III appears to be rather promising in terms of story presentation. In addition to sticking with its tradition of top-notch cinematics, Blizzard is devoting a lot more attention to the characters and the universe this time around. Character classes and NPCs are all part of a richer world. In-depth lore is another change over earlier Diablo games, where characters felt rather generic. In that respect, the added voiceovers for player-controlled characters are a vast improvement. "This will make the storytelling more engaging, it'll make it livelier, it'll move faster. It'll also allow your character to feel more like he's driving the action, more of a heroic entity in the story and less like an errand boy that tends to happen somewhat in RPGs," said Leonard Boyarsky, lead world designer, during this year's Blizzard Worldwide Invitational.

As for the story itself, it takes place 20 years after Diablo II and the demise of Diablo, Mephisto and Baal. In the world of Sanctuary, the fear of evil returning begun to spread once again. Deckard Cain returns to the ruins of Tristram's Cathedral, looking for clues to this new threat. In a startling turn of events, a comet had struck the very ground where Diablo once entered the world. Following this dark omen, heroes of Sanctuary were called upon to defend the mortal world against the forces of the Burning Hells and "even the failing luminaries of the High Heavens itself."

Now, is it possible that even Blizzard could mess things up and spoil a potentially great game? Well, I guess even the best ones make mistakes. Although having witnessed the media and info on the game, we are far from pessimistic. It already seems to be way beyond your average action RPG click fest.

Now as much as Blizzard set out to incorporate a variety of innovative elements, they also vowed to retain familiar moments from older Diablo games. They've spruced up the story, but have also made sure that the game is highly replayable, with unique character classes and huge world to explore, plenty of quests and NPC interaction, with players being able to engage large scale battles too.

Of course, if you want to split hairs...

Recently, a group of diehard Diablo fans responded to the vibrant color palette and Blizzard's art direction for Diablo III (they even initiated this petition in the hope of "getting through" to Blizzard). True enough, this could cast a shadow of doubt in the eyes of more demanding Diablo enthusiasts, but other than that we honestly cannot see how this game could disappoint.
